Third release of RebeccaAIML 1.1tp3 (Slatter)-----------
Announcing the third tech preview release of RebeccaAIML and Eclipse AIMLEditor plugin: Check out the main page: http://rebecca-aiml.sourceforge.net/index.htm Check out the user guide for plenty of screen shots of this tech release and instructions on upgrading: http://rebecca-aiml.sourceforge.net/userGuide.htm And finally, download it and give it a try: http://rebecca-aiml.sourceforge.net/download.htm ----------- Thanks to everyone who has reported bugs or oddities they have seen! If it wasn't for your great reports I wouldn't be able to solidify this latest battery of releases. A short follow up to the second tech preview, this tech preview brings bug fixes and better international language support. See the userGuide for instructions on upgrading! http://rebecca-aiml.sourceforge.net/userGuide.htm#upgrading The bug fixes are * Fixed a bug where escaped XML elements such as < > were not operating correctly. This effected reversed aiml. * Enhanced empty conditionals where they will now correctly allow you to use an empty string for a condition and it will return true if the predicate does not exist. * Fixed a nasty bug where if you have multiple star's and multiple users it would return an empty false positive string. For international support, it has been improved upon within the core engine and with the various programming languages that RebeccaAIML supports. The fixes are * Dialects will work with the eclipse plugin now.
